Elias Makos is joined by Paul Gott, Lead singer and guitarist for Montreal Punk Rock band the Ripcordz and a journalism professor at Concordia, and Andrew Caddell, a town councillor in Kamouraska, and President of the Task Force on Linguistic policy.

  • Andrew Caddell's reaction to the Quebec Municipal Commission investigating him for breaching ethics and professional conduct rules
  • Prime Minister Mark Carney will call a snap election on Sunday
  • Canada is strongly condemning China - this after confirmation that the country executed four Canadians earlier this year for drug-related crimes
  • Gabriel Nadeau Dubois is set to announce today that he will be stepping down from his role as co-spokesperson for Québec solidaire
  • A Montreal woman was surprised to find a pamphlet promoting the prescription medication Ozempic in her HelloFresh meal kit
  • Quebec is set to table a new bill to strengthen secularism in schools
